BJ, I see you have two ideas that need to come together.
The part about using 28G to heat the wick enough to produce vapor, sure the heat will be there, but airflow can't get into the wick so the heat doesn't get used efficiently.
Now with the dual wick figure eight wrap, if you drilled the second hole quite close to the first, the wicks would be parallel to each other with just the wire crossing in between and airflow can get to everywhere there is coil. With some careful math from TC's chart you can choose which gauge doubles the length/ ohms ratio to get 6-8 wraps on each to get it how you liked with 32G.
